equal
deleted
inserted
replaced
25 |
25 |
26 #include "jvm.h" |
26 #include "jvm.h" |
27 #include "sun_reflect_Reflection.h" |
27 #include "sun_reflect_Reflection.h" |
28 |
28 |
29 JNIEXPORT jclass JNICALL Java_sun_reflect_Reflection_getCallerClass |
29 JNIEXPORT jclass JNICALL Java_sun_reflect_Reflection_getCallerClass |
30 (JNIEnv *env, jclass unused, jint depth) |
30 (JNIEnv *env, jclass unused) |
31 { |
31 { |
32 return JVM_GetCallerClass(env, depth); |
32 return JVM_GetCallerClass(env, JVM_DEPTH); // JVM_DEPTH is only the expected value |
33 } |
33 } |
34 |
34 |
35 JNIEXPORT jint JNICALL Java_sun_reflect_Reflection_getClassAccessFlags |
35 JNIEXPORT jint JNICALL Java_sun_reflect_Reflection_getClassAccessFlags |
36 (JNIEnv *env, jclass unused, jclass cls) |
36 (JNIEnv *env, jclass unused, jclass cls) |
37 { |
37 { |